About This Property

The Graham Housing Authority operates 1,175 units of public housing in Graham, NC, serving Alamance County residents. Both the public housing and Section 8 waitlists are currently closed. The authority provides rental assistance programs for eligible households.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average rent for affordable housing in Graham, NC?+

The Fair Market Rent (FMR) for Alamance County, NC is: $828 (Studio), $1043 (1BR), $1215 (2BR), $1523 (3BR), $1713 (4BR). Actual rent at subsidized properties like The Graham Housing Authority is typically 30% of household income or less.

How many units does The Graham Housing Authority have?+

The Graham Housing Authority has a total of 1175 housing units.

What are the income limits for affordable housing in Alamance County, NC?+

For a 4-person household in Alamance County, NC, the income limits are: Extremely Low Income (30% AMI): $26,500, Very Low Income (50% AMI): $33,700, Low Income (80% AMI): $53,900. These limits are set by HUD and updated annually.
